Zap Flutter Package #

The Zap package is a collection of extensions and utilities for Flutter applications, offering enhanced functionality in areas such as navigation, validation, localization, and local storage using SQLite.

DeviceInfo #

Overview #

The DeviceInfo class represents device information and provides methods to retrieve details about the device asynchronously.

Properties #

  • model: The model of the device.
  • brand: The brand of the device.
  • manufacturer: The manufacturer of the device.
  • product: The product name of the device.
  • hardware: The hardware specification of the device.
  • serial: The serial number of the device.
  • androidVersion: The Android version of the device.
  • versionCodeName: The code name of the Android version.
  • versionIncremental: The incremental version of the Android build.
  • versionSdk: The SDK version of the Android build.
  • deviceTemperature: The device temperature in degrees Celsius.
  • connectionType: The type of network connection the device is currently using.
  • isConnected: Indicates whether the device is currently connected to a network.

Methods #

  • Zap.deviceInfo: Initializes and retrieves device information asynchronously.

Example #

Future<void> getMobileInfo() async {
  var deviceInfo = await Zap.deviceInfo;

  // Print all available device information
  print('Model: ${deviceInfo.model}');
  print('Brand: ${deviceInfo.brand}');
  print('Manufacturer: ${deviceInfo.manufacturer}');
  print('Product: ${deviceInfo.product}');
  print('Hardware: ${deviceInfo.hardware}');
  print('Serial: ${deviceInfo.serial}');
  print('Android Version: ${deviceInfo.androidVersion}');
  print('Version Code Name: ${deviceInfo.versionCodeName}');
  print('Version Incremental: ${deviceInfo.versionIncremental}');
  print('SDK Version: ${deviceInfo.versionSdk}');
  print('Device Temperature: ${deviceInfo.deviceTemperature}');
  print('Connection Type: ${deviceInfo.connectionType}');
  print('Is Connected: ${deviceInfo.isConnected}');
}

NetworkInfo #

Overview #

The NetworkInfo class represents network information and provides methods to retrieve details about the network asynchronously.

Properties #

  • wifiSSID: The SSID (Service Set Identifier) of the connected Wi-Fi network.
  • wifiBSSID: The BSSID (Basic Service Set Identifier) of the connected Wi-Fi network.
  • ipAddress: The IP address of the device on the network.
  • macAddress: The MAC (Media Access Control) address of the Wi-Fi interface.
  • linkSpeed: The link speed of the Wi-Fi connection in Mbps.
  • networkId: The ID of the connected Wi-Fi network.
  • hiddenSSID: Indicates whether the SSID of the Wi-Fi network is hidden.
  • isWifiEnabled: Indicates whether Wi-Fi is enabled on the device.
  • is5GHzBandSupported: Indicates whether the 5GHz band is supported on the device.
  • connectionType: The type of network connection the device is currently using.

Example #

void main() async {
  var networkInfo = await Zap.networkInfo;

  // Print all available network information
  print('Wi-Fi SSID: ${networkInfo.wifiSSID}');
  print('Wi-Fi BSSID: ${networkInfo.wifiBSSID}');
  print('IP Address: ${networkInfo.ipAddress}');
  print('MAC Address: ${networkInfo.macAddress}');
  print('Link Speed: ${networkInfo.linkSpeed} Mbps');
  print('Network ID: ${networkInfo.networkId}');
  print('Hidden SSID: ${networkInfo.hiddenSSID}');
  print('Wi-Fi Enabled: ${networkInfo.isWifiEnabled}');
  print('5GHz Band Supported: ${networkInfo.is5GHzBandSupported}');
  print('Connection Type: ${networkInfo.connectionType}');
}

ZapX Extension #

Overview #

The ZapX extension provides utility properties for the ZapInterface. It includes methods to access navigator state, retrieve device information, and obtain app-related details.

Properties and Methods #

  • navigatorKey: A key for accessing the navigator state.
  • context: Returns the current BuildContext using the navigator key.
  • isDarkMode: Indicates whether the app is currently in dark mode.
  • height: Returns the height of the device screen.
  • width: Returns the width of the device screen.
  • statusBarHeight: Returns the height of the device's status bar.
  • bottomBarHeight: Returns the height of the device's bottom navigation bar.
  • topBarHeight: Returns the height of the device's top app bar.
  • safeAreaHeight: Returns the height of the device's safe area.
  • safeAreaWidth: Returns the width of the device's safe area.
  • locale: Returns the current locale of the app.
  • systemLocale: Returns the system locale of the device.
  • deviceOrientation: Returns the orientation of the device.
  • platform: Returns the current platform of the device.
  • pixelDensity: Returns the device pixel density.
  • textScaleFactor: Returns the text scale factor of the device.
  • systemInsets: Returns the system insets of the device.
  • currentTheme: Returns the current ThemeData of the app.
  • platformVersion: Returns the version of the operating system on the device.
  • isAccessibilityEnabled: Returns whether the device has accessibility features enabled.

Example #

void main(){
      print('Navigator Key: ${Zap.navigatorKey}');
  print('Context: ${Zap.context}');
  print('Is Dark Mode: ${Zap.isDarkMode}');
  print('Height: ${Zap.height}');
  print('Width: ${Zap.width}');
  print('Status Bar Height: ${Zap.statusBarHeight}');
  print('Bottom Bar Height: ${Zap.bottomBarHeight}');
  print('Top Bar Height: ${Zap.topBarHeight}');
  print('Safe Area Height: ${Zap.safeAreaHeight}');
  print('Safe Area Width: ${Zap.safeAreaWidth}');
  print('Locale: ${Zap.locale}');
  print('System Locale: ${Zap.systemLocale}');
  print('Device Orientation: ${Zap.deviceOrientation}');
  print('Platform: ${Zap.platform}');
  print('Pixel Density: ${Zap.pixelDensity}');
  print('Text Scale Factor: ${Zap.textScaleFactor}');
  print('System Insets: ${Zap.systemInsets}');
  print('Current Theme: ${Zap.currentTheme}');
  print('Platform Version: ${Zap.platformVersion}');
  print('Is Accessibility Enabled: ${Zap.isAccessibilityEnabled}');
}


ZapValidator Extension #

Overview #

The ZapValidator extension offers common validation methods for ZapInterface. It includes validation for email addresses, passwords, phone numbers, and URLs.

Validation Methods #

  • isValidEmail: Validates if the given value is a valid email address.
  • isValidPassword: Validates if the given value is a valid password with optional criteria.
  • isValidPhoneNumber: Validates if the given value is a valid 10-digit phone number.
  • isValidUrl: Validates if the given value is a valid URL with specified valid schemes.

Example #

void main(){
  // Example values for validation
  String email = 'test@example.com';
  String password = 'SecurePassword123';
  String phoneNumber = '1234567890';
  String url = 'https://www.example.com';

  // Validate email
  print('Is Valid Email: ${Zap.isValidEmail(email)}');

  // Validate password
  print('Is Valid Password: ${Zap.isValidPassword(password)}');

  // Validate phone number
  print('Is Valid Phone Number: ${Zap.isValidPhoneNumber(phoneNumber)}');

  // Validate URL
  print('Is Valid URL: ${Zap.isValidUrl(url)}');
}


TranslationExtension Extension #

Overview #

The TranslationExtension extension provides translation capabilities for strings. It enables the translation of strings using the app's current locale.

Translation Method #

  • ztr: Translates the string using the app's current locale. If a translation is found, it returns the translated string; otherwise, it returns the original string.

Example #

// in myApp
class MyApp extends StatelessWidget {
  @override
  Widget build(BuildContext context) {
   ///[XMaterialApp] is assumed to be part of MaterialApp based on the provided information
    return XMaterialApp(
      translationsKeys: TranslationController.Translation,
      locale: Locale("ar"),
      home: MyHomePage(),
    );
  }
}

///[TranslationController]
class TranslationController {
  static Map<String, Map<String, String>> Translation = {
    "ar":{
      "hello": "مرحبا",
    },
    "en":{
      "hello": "Hello"
    }
  };
}


///[homeScreen] 
class homeScreen extends StatelessWidget {
  const homeScreen({Key? key}) : super(key: key);

  @override
  Widget build(BuildContext context) {
    return Scaffold(
      appBar: AppBar(
        title: Text('hello'.ztr), // مرحبا
      ),
    );}}



ZapStore Class #

Overview #

The ZapStore class is a simple local storage solution using SQLite in Flutter. It facilitates basic CRUD operations (Create, Read, Update, Delete) on a SQLite database.

Methods #

  • insert: Inserts a key-value pair into the database.
  • get: Retrieves the value associated with a given key from the database.
  • delete: Deletes a key-value pair from the database based on the key.
  • update: Updates the value associated with a given key in the database.

Example #

  /// Saves data using the [ZapStore] class methods.
Future<void> saveData() async {
    // Update the value associated with the key.
    await ZapStore.update(key, newValue);

    // Retrieve the value associated with the key.
    dynamic? retrievedValue = await ZapStore.get(key);

    // Delete the key-value pair.
    await ZapStore.delete(key);

    // Insert a new key-value pair.
    await ZapStore.insert(key, value);
  }


ZapNavigation Extension #

Overview #

The ZapNavigation extension provides convenient navigation methods using the Flutter Navigator. It includes methods for navigating to pages, pushing and replacing routes, popping routes, and managing route transitions.

  • to: Navigate to a new page with various configurable options.
  • toNamed: Navigate to a named route with optional arguments.
  • back: Pop the current route from the Navigator stack.
  • off: Replace the current page with a new one.
  • offAll: Replace the entire Navigator stack with a new page.
  • offNamed: Replace the current named route with a new one.
  • offAllNamed: Replace the entire Navigator stack with a new named route.

Example #

/// Example usage of the ZapNavigation functions.
  void ZapNavigationExample() {
    // Navigate to a new page (MyHomePage) with default transition
    Zap.to(MyHomePage(),
        transition: Transition.native,
        allowSnapshotting: true,
        transitionDuration: Duration(milliseconds: 300),
        reverseTransitionDuration: Duration(milliseconds: 300),
        opaque: true);

    // Navigate to a named route ('/details') with arguments and default transition
    Zap.toNamed(
      '/details',
      arguments: {'id': 123},
    );

    // Pop the current route from the Navigator stack with default transition
    Zap.back();

    // Replace the current page with a new one (MyHomePage) with default transition
    Zap.off(MyHomePage(),
        transition: Transition.native,
        allowSnapshotting: true,
        transitionDuration: Duration(milliseconds: 300),
        reverseTransitionDuration: Duration(milliseconds: 300),
        opaque: true);

    // Replace the entire Navigator stack with a new page (MyHomePage) with default transition
    Zap.offAll(MyHomePage(),
        transition: Transition.native,
        allowSnapshotting: true,
        transitionDuration: Duration(milliseconds: 300),
        reverseTransitionDuration: Duration(milliseconds: 300),
        opaque: true);

    // Replace the current named route with a new one ('/home') with default transition
    Zap.offNamed(
      '/home',
    );

    // Replace the entire Navigator stack with a new named route ('/home') with default transition
    Zap.offAllNamed(
      '/home',
    );
  }
